Publisher's Summary
Aggie stumbles into a very prickly situation when determined to help her daughter with a personal problem. Not only is her daughter’s life in a state of upheaval, so is Aggie’s love life when she becomes a member of a worldwide popular online social site. With bleached blonde hair piled on top, Aggie’s ready to stumble into another desert adventure.
Join Aggie in a quirky yet comical escapade where Betty’s practicing for her driver’s license, Roger’s in the middle of an interior decorator’s baby blue nightmare, and two bodies are discovered. Who knew the desert could be so much fun?
